Property owners and organization operators across the area typically find themselves requiring specialized electrical expertise that surpasses the abilities of a basic domestic sparky, which is where the necessary role of a Level 2 Electrician North Shore ends up being exceptionally important for maintaining a continuous power supply. These highly trained professionals are authorized to deal with the electrical network itself, handling the important link in between the street power lines and your particular property limit. When you employ a Level 2 Electrician North Shore, you are engaging a specialist who holds the necessary accreditation to perform high-risk tasks such as detaching or reconnecting facilities from the main grid, repairing damaged overhead service lines, and setting up complex underground electrical wiring. A Level 2 Electrician North Shore offers an extensive series of technical services that deal with the necessary requirements of domestic and business residential or commercial properties. Their competence incorporates 4 crucial locations, including the repair work of service merges and the setup of consumer mains, which are the high-capacity cable televisions that provide electrical power to buildings. Additionally, they specialize in overhead service line work, which involves setting up and preserving the noticeable power lines that connect homes and services to the electrical power grid. For those seeking to improve their home's look or safeguard versus damage from tree branches, a Level 2 Electrician North Shore can oversee the conversion to underground power systems, hiding the cable televisions beneath the ground. Finally, these licensed experts are distinctively certified to install advanced clever meters and upgrade properties to three-phase power, a growing requirement for households with numerous high-energy devices or electrical lorry charging stations.

Security stays the vital concern for any Level 2 Electrician North Shore, as dealing with live electrical power at the network level brings considerable threats to both the professional and the surrounding community facilities. Every Level 2 Electrician North Shore should preserve their status as an ASP, or Accredited Service Provider, which involves strenuous ongoing training and rigorous adherence to the safety guidelines set out by regional distribution network company. When a Level 2 Electrician North Shore arrives at your home, they utilize specialized insulated tools and personal protective equipment created to prevent arc flashes and electrical shocks during live work. When homeowners or companies receive a flaw notice from their energy provider, it's typically an indication that their electrical system is outdated or dangerous, presenting a threat to the entire grid. This notification typically originates from outdated or deteriorated connections and fuses, which can just be dealt with by a licensed Level 2 Electrician North Shore. Stopping working to react to such a notification can lead to a complete loss of power, highlighting the significance of working with a certified Level 2 Electrician North Shore to promptly finish the essential repair work and file the needed compliance documents with the energy distributor.
